  • Minimum budgets for coworking in Berkeley, CA are:

    • Price for a daily workstation in a nomadic open space: USD $ 65 excluding charges / day
    • Price for a monthly workstation in a dedicated open space: USD $ 449 excluding charges / month
    • Price for a monthly workstation in a private office: USD $ 469 excluding charges / month

Comparing workspace options: an overview

Tackling commercial leases in Berkeley does not require nerves of steel. Below, a summary of key coworking space types found throughout the city:

Workspace Type Ideal For Main Advantages
Shared office space Startups, freelancers, micro-teams Dynamic atmosphere, easy networking, flexible terms
Private office Established SMEs, legal/finance teams Privacy, secure environment, branded presence
Flexible workspace Hybrid/flexible teams, project-based groups Scalable, diverse resources, rapid adaptation

Choosing the right fit requires weighing budget, anticipated growth, and company culture. Thankfully, Berkeley’s diversity ensures a solution tailored to every ambition—in precisely the neighborhood that inspires the team most.
